about rxjava request url

I have four Http Url, I need to try one by one.But there is a problem,when one of the url is error,the after url not call. The pseudocode like this:
i = 0;



 Observable.fromArray("http://www.baidu.com/", "http://www.google.com/", "https://www.bing.com/")
.concatMap(new Function<String, ObservableSource<String>>() {
@Override
public ObservableSource<String> apply(String s) throws Exception {
return Observable.create(new ObservableOnSubscribe<String>() {
@Override
public void subscribe(ObservableEmitter<String> emitter) throws Exception {
Log.i("settingsubscribe", i + "");
if (i == 1) {
emitter.onError(new Throwable("error"));

//emitter.onComplete();
} else {
emitter.onNext(s.concat("_1"));
emitter.onComplete();
}
i ++;
}
});
}
})

.subscribe(new Consumer<String>() {
@Override
public void accept(String s) throws Exception {
Log.i("settingfffff", s);
}
}, new Consumer<Throwable>() {
@Override
public void accept(Throwable throwable) throws Exception {
Log.i("settingfffff", throwable.getMessage());
}
}, new Action() {
@Override
public void run() throws Exception {
Log.i("settingfffff", "onComplete");
}
});


when i = 1,send the error and the event stoped, I hope continue, How can I do?
